TxDOT introduced a Thoroughfare Transfer Program to transfer ownership of state-owned thoroughfares functioning as local streets to local governments. These transfers would include right-of-way, pavement, traffic signs, and drainage infrastructure. Local governments would then be responsible for capital improvements, maintenance, rehabilitation, permitting, and franchise agreements. While details were initially limited, TxDOT clarified that participation is voluntary and one-time maintenance funds may be available from TxDOT for transferred thoroughfares. The city staff plans to further discuss the program with TxDOT.
